Expert Quantity Surveyor for Large-Scale Construction Projects
3 weeks ago
We are seeking an experienced Quantity Surveyor to join our team on a large-scale construction project.
Key Responsibilities- Provide expert advice on contractual matters at general and project levels, ensuring seamless collaboration with internal stakeholders, clients, and commercial teams.
- Process contractual claims and associated records in a timely manner, minimizing potential losses.
- Identify opportunities to maximize revenue and minimize costs through proactive negotiation with subcontractors and suppliers.
- Assist with project cash management, ensuring efficient allocation of resources.
- Offer guidance and support on project correspondence, maintaining effective communication channels.
- Negotiate prices and terms with subcontractors and suppliers, fostering strong business relationships.
- Ensure timely closure of final accounts, guaranteeing accuracy and precision.
- Prepare and review documents for subcontractors and suppliers, streamlining the workflow.
- Review and update risk registers, variation trackers, and extension of time tracker sheets monthly, monitoring project progress.
- Variation measurement and pricing, optimizing project outcomes.
- You should hold a professional qualification in Quantity Surveying or Commercial Management, demonstrating expertise in your field.
- You must have at least 3 years' experience as a Quantity Surveyor on construction projects, showcasing your skills and knowledge.
- Strong communication skills are essential for working on large-scale sites with high headcounts and sub-contractors.
- Liaising with internal stakeholders, clients, and commercial teams is crucial for success.
- You will need excellent time management skills to meet challenging work goals.
- Strong verbal and written communication, and presentation skills are crucial for effective collaboration.
- A thorough understanding of the construction industry and site work is necessary for success.
- You will be expected to use your time productively, maximize efficiency, and meet challenging work goals.
